The Independent Corrupt Practices and Other Related Offences Commission (ICPC) has confirmed the receipt of a formal petition on Tuesday from the President of Dangote Group of Companies, Alhaji Aliko Dangote, against the CEO of the Nigerian Midstream and Downstream Petroleum Regulatory Authority (NMDPRA), Alhaji Farouk Ahmed
The confirmation was made in a statement issued by the spokesperson of the ICPC, John Okor Odey, on Tuesday.

In the statement, Odey said: “The ICPC wishes to state that the petition will be duly investigated.”
Dangote submitted the petition through his lawyer, Dr. O. J. Onoja (SAN).
